Comprehending the Single Oven

A single oven, rather than a double oven, takes full advantage of cooking performance in a compact kind aspect. These ovens are usually more affordable than their double equivalents and use up less kitchen space, making them perfect for smaller homes or houses. Despite their size, single ovens can use a variety of cooking approaches, including baking, broiling, and roasting, making them appropriate for varied cooking designs.

Features to Look for in a Cheap Single Oven

When shopping for a Cheap Single Oven (linked here), it is crucial to think about several functions that contribute to functionality and use. Here are some necessary functions to keep in mind:

  • Capacity: The internal capacity of the oven may vary. Usually, single ovens use capabilities ranging from 2.0 to 5.0 cubic feet. A bigger capacity is useful for families or those who frequently prepare for guests.

  • Cooking Functions: Look for ovens that offer several cooking modes (bake, broil, convection, etc). This range permits more cooking choices and enhances cooking creativity.

  • Temperature Range: Ensure the oven can reach the desired temperature range, normally in between 200 ° F to 500 ° F, to accommodate a large range of recipes.

  • Reduce of Cleaning: Consider designs with features such as a self-cleaning function or smooth surfaces that are simpler to wipe down.

  • Safety Features: Look for ovens geared up with safety features such as automated shut-off, kid locks, and cool-touch doors.

FAQs

1. What size is a standard single oven?

A standard single oven usually varies from 24 to 30 inches in width, with internal capabilities between 2.0 and 5.0 cubic feet.

2. Are cheap single ovens dependable?

While some may have issues about the dependability of cheaper designs, numerous brands provide budget-friendly choices with warranties and favorable evaluations concerning their durability.

3. Can a single oven handle big meals?

Yes, many cheap single ovens have capabilities adequate for roasting large poultry or baking multiple trays of cookies, depending upon their internal volume.

4. Is energy performance an issue with single ovens?

Many budget-friendly single ovens are designed with energy-saving functions. Try to find designs that are ENERGY STAR accredited to make sure higher efficiency.

5. What is the typical life-span of a single oven?

With routine maintenance, the average lifespan of a single oven can range in between 10 to 15 years.
